How it started

To be perfectly honest, I have never had clear skin. I have been dealing with acne, rosacea and hyper pigmentation since I was 13. Anyone who has dealt with these kind of issues, knows the tole it can take on your mental health and self confidence.

When I first started my business I had the biggest imposter syndrome. “how could you start a skincare line, you have terrible skin, what makes you an expert on, well, anything!…”

Through this life long battle, the truth is. I had tried and tested everything… and I mean everything. I had basically spent my entire life savings on bottles of goop from dermatologist, aestheticians, naturopaths, and doctor recommended antibiotic treatments that promised results …literally everything.

And through all of this, I truly believe, I have found some amazing products and practices that really do work.

The problem….

When I found a product that delivered results, there was always a compromise. The formula would normally be comprised of heavy chemicals and preservatives. Ironically enough, these chemicals over-time can create a hormonal imbalance in your endocrine system, which can adversely affect your bodies ability to self-regulate.

And so, a small business was born! I started by researching all the ingredients I found most effective in the current products I was using. My hope was to derive an equally efficient and clean version to these items. Following years of formulating my own products for myself and friends. I finally to decided to make make them available to the public!

I hope they can help you as much as they helped me and all of my loved ones who have used them.

Discovery

When I was eighteen, I left with a backpack and a mission to see, experience, taste, smell and feel as much of the world as possible! Whenever I arrived to a new country, there was always a set itinerary. First order of business.. to seek out a local market where I could scope out the wide breadth of strange exotic plants, vegetables, and herbs. My passion for home remedies can be traced back to these cherished moments. Researching, sometimes obsessing over these newly discovered items health benefits and healing properties.

After a long stint of continuously being on the road, I made the executive decision to move to New Zealand. When I moved to New Zealand, my health was in shambles. I had experienced repeated severe cases of food poising and the stress from always being on the go had finally caught up to me. I was dealing with serious digestive issues and my skin was in a state of absolute despair.

I spent whatever money I made on anything and everything that promised to resolve my health issues. I would later find success in essential oils, helping to calm my nervous system in a gentle, natural way.

From there, I settled in France for two years, becoming absolutely fascinated with French skincare and homeopathy. If you’ve ever been in to a French pharmacy, you’ll see the sheer amount of quality, clean, all natural products.

Eventually I found myself back home on Canadian soil. Once home, I became obsessed with deciphering cosmetic ingredients list. It was frankly shocking to see the differentiation between the Canadian & U.S cosmetic industry standards compared to Europe.

The more we educate ourselves about the products we are using, the more we will demand change. Let’s transform the industry, one small business at a time.
